posted on December 21st, 2007, 3:24 pm
the beta launcher is for those running Windows Vista, as a temporary measure to get them started. You dont need it if you dont have windows Vista.
delete all trace of the installation (not the d/l themselves lol)
and install in this order:
FO V3PR
FO V3PR Patch 1
FO multimedia PACK (unneeded for game but will give you music)
that should get you up and running.
